Go read some of the old cycling books, Tyler Hamilton, the Danes back in the day. Dr Ferrari himself declared nothing else matters but red blood cells.
But also depends on the person. If you are training hard and you hematocrit is 42 and you EPO that bad boy to 51-51 that’s a HUGE jump.
Apparently in the glory days the Danish guys were jogging in hotels in the middle of the night with hematocrits in the mid 60s. Had to keep that heart rate up so you didn’t die in your sleep. THAT is getting after it
Even the BALCO sprinters were on EPO. It has always been THE drug.
